TGPSC AEE Electrical Eligibility Criteria: Age Limit & Relaxations

To apply for the Assistant Executive Engineer positions, applicants must fulfill specific age limits calculated precisely as on 01/07/2026:

  • Minimum Age Limit: 18 years (An applicant should not be born after 01/07/2008).
  • Maximum Age Limit: 44 years (An applicant should not be born before 02/07/1982).

Note: The general maximum age caps have been officially increased by up to 10 years (from 34 to 44 years) via G.O.Ms.No.86, G.A. (Ser.A) Department.

Permissible Upper Age Relaxations

Government norms grant additional age relaxations for reserved categories as outlined below:

Category of Candidates Age Relaxation Permissible
SC / ST / BCs & Economically Weaker Sections (EWS) 5 Years
Physically Handicapped (PH) Persons 10 Years
Telangana State Government Employees Up to 5 Years based on the length of regular service (Corporation/Municipality staff excluded)
Ex-Servicemen 3 Years + length of service rendered in armed forces
NCC Instructors (Whole-time) 3 Years + length of service rendered in NCC

TGPSC AEE Educational Qualification Requirements

Applicants must possess valid credentials matching the prescribed benchmark on the date of notification (02/06/2026). Provisional or mere conduction of exams without declaration of final university results before the notification date will lead to instant disqualification.

Post Designation Mandatory Educational Qualifications
Assistant Executive Engineer (Electrical) Must possess a Bachelor’s Degree (B.E/B.Tech) in Electrical Engineering OR Electrical and Electronics Engineering (EEE) from an Indian university established under Central or State Acts, or institutions recognized by UGC / AICTE, or an Associate Member of the Institution of Engineers (A.M.I.E.)

Distance Education Mode: Degrees acquired through Open Universities or Distance Mode must bear explicit authorization and recognition stamps from UGC / AICTE / Distance Education Bureau (DEB). The burden of proof regarding jurisdictional validity lies entirely upon the applicant.

TGPSC AEE Selection Process & Scheme of Examination

Selection will be purely based on merit, evaluated using the marks secured in a written objective-type test. TGPSC reserves the final right to host this test either as an OMR-based offline exam or via Computer Based Recruitment Test (CBRT) mode.

Written Examination Layout

Exam Component No. of Questions Duration (Mins) Maximum Marks Medium of Language
Paper-I: General Studies and General Abilities 150 150 150 Bilingual (English & Telugu)
Paper-II: Electrical & Electronics Engineering (Degree Level) 150 150 300 English Only
Total Combined Score 300 300 450

Minimum Qualifying Cutoff Percentages: To clear the evaluation hurdle, minimal qualification guidelines require:

  • 40% for OC, Sports Persons, and EWS candidates.
  • 35% for BC candidates.
  • 30% for SC, ST, and PH categories.

Paper II: Electrical Engineering Technical Core Syllabus

  • Electric Circuits and Fields: Network graphs, KCL, KVL, node/mesh variants, transient responses, resonance concepts, 3-phase star-delta systems, two-wattmeter applications, Laplace/Z transforms, Gauss/Ampere/Biot-Savart laws.
  • Electrical Machines: Single/Three-phase transformers, auto-transformers, DC machinery dynamics, characteristics, motor starters, speed controllers, 3-phase induction motors, synchronous machinery regulation.
  • Power Systems: Power generation economics, transmission configurations, cable metrics, surge protection, load flow models, fault evaluation calculations, relay configurations, system circuit breakers, swing equations.
  • Control Systems: Transfer functions, Routh/Nyquist criteria, Bode plots, compensator configurations, state space systems.
  • Measurements & Electronics: AC/DC bridges, PMMC instruments, CRO tracking, basic analog diodes, BJTs, FETs, Op-Amps, Boolean switching logic minimization, microprocessors (8085/8086/8051 architectural basics).
  • Power Electronics, Drives & Utilization: Thyristor/IGBT setups, phase converters, chopper mechanisms, inverters, electric braking, V/f control systems, high-frequency induction heating, illumination setups, traction models.
